Net Sales
The amount of sales revenue remaining after deducting returns, allowances for damaged or missing goods, and discounts.
Average Total Assets
The average value of all assets owned by a company over a period, typically calculated by combining the beginning and ending values for a period and dividing by two.
Asset Turnover
A ratio that determines the competence of an organization in using its assets to generate income from sales.
Book Value
The net value of a company's assets minus its liabilities, often used to assess its equity value.
